The changes involve a comprehensive restructuring of environment variable definitions across multiple configuration files, emphasizing a more streamlined approach for local development. New variables related to machine learning, error reporting, and database configurations have been introduced, while existing variables have been renamed or removed for clarity and consistency. Additionally, AWS credentials have been removed from the base configuration, indicating a shift in how the application interacts with AWS resources.
